House fire recovery services are designed to help homeowners restore their properties after a fire has caused damage. These services typically involve assessing the extent of the damage, removing debris and charred materials, and cleaning affected areas to eliminate smoke odors and soot residue. In many cases, professionals also handle the restoration of structural elements, such as walls, ceilings, and flooring, to ensure the property is safe and sound. The goal is to return the home to a livable condition while addressing the specific issues caused by the fire.

Fire damage can create a variety of problems for homeowners, including compromised structural integrity, persistent smoke odors, and the presence of hazardous materials. Smoke and soot can settle into walls, furniture, and ventilation systems, making the space unsafe and unpleasant. Water used to extinguish the fire can also lead to water damage, mold growth, and further deterioration if not properly managed. House fire recovery services help solve these problems by providing thorough cleaning, damage mitigation, and repair work, reducing the risk of long-term issues and making the recovery process more manageable.

The overview below groups typical House Fire Recovery proj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kansas City, MO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or fire damage repairs, such as cleaning soot or replacing small sections of drywall,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age.

Moderate Damage Restoration - More extensive work, including partial rebuilding or replacing damaged framing and insulation, can cost between $1,000-$3,500. Larger projects are less common but may push beyond this range for complex situations.

Full Home Rebuilds - Complete reconstruction after a severe fire can range from $10,000 to over $50,000, depending on the size of the property and level of destruction. These higher-end projects are less frequent but represent the upper tier of typical costs.

Emergency Services & Cleanup - Immediate response and debris removal services often cost between $500-$2,000 for most properties. While many jobs are at the lower end, more extensive cleanup efforts can reach higher costs based on the scope of work needed.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When selecting a service provider for house fire recovery, it’s important to consider the experience of local contractors with similar projects. Homeowners should look for professionals who have a proven track record in handling fire damage restoration, including the specific challenges that come with such incidents. Asking about previous projects or requesting references can help gauge a contractor’s familiarity with the process and their ability to manage the complexities involved in restoring a home after a fire.

Clear, written expectations are a key part of a successful recovery process. Homeowners should seek out service providers who can provide detailed estimates, scope of work, and project timelines in writing. This transparency helps ensure everyone is on the same page and reduces the risk of misunderstandings. Making sure that the scope of work is well documented allows homeowners to evaluate whether the contractor’s approach aligns with their needs and expectations.
